Word on the curb is that Atlanta radio personalities Frank Ski & Wanda Smith have officially gotten the boot from V-103.

For those of you interested… here’s some Atlanta Radio Tea!

My sources say that the Frank & Wanda Morning show will come to an end one day this week (possibly tomorrow), with a “big announcement” coming from Frank Ski sometime during their morning broadcast.

The news is not surprising to morning show radio connoisseurs, who felt that Frank & Wanda’s show desperately needed a major facelift.

While Frank’s latest effort definitely made listeners tune-in (for a day), many had already permanently changed the channel, preferring to listen to syndicated morning shows like The Steve Harvey Morning Show or The Rickey Smiley Morning Show.

A few years back, during the time of Frank Ski’s contract re-negotiations, Rodney Ho of the AJC’s Radio & TV Talk section polled Atlantans on whether V-103 should keep Frank Ski… over half (59% ) voted “No”.

Frank Ski has often been criticized for his staunch support of Bishop Eddie Long during his sex scandal, although now he reportedly attends another Atlanta church.

During it’s hayday, the show featured Frank Ski, Wanda Smith and cross-dressing sidekick Miss Sophia, who is still seeking acknowledgement from Tyler Perry for “stealing” ideas for his Mada Character.

Frank is rumored to be replaced by popular afternoon host Ryan Cameron, who’s been patiently eyeing the morning spot for years now.

I heard that Cameron will be joined by his former sidekick Elle Duncan, who left V-103 and ventured briefly into television on WXIA-TV (ch 11) Atlanta’s NBC affiliate.

It seems Frank may have already felt the pressure to find another career, as he partnered with longtime friend DJ Tayrock to venture into the restaurant business a little over a year ago. Frank even hired his former morning show producer, Nina Brown, (who was coincidentally fired from V-103 after an incident will Elle Duncan) to assist with promoting & managing his Frank Ski Restaurant venture.
